If, like me, you believe that Texas Tech will finally emerge as a viable third contender in the South this season, then its Nov. 1 date with Texas in Lubbock will undoubtedly be a swing game. (Especially since I give the Red Raiders little chance of winning in Norman in late November in what will be a revenge game for Oklahoma.)
